How Do The Top 10 Azure Cost Management Tools Actually Reduce Spending?
These solutions operate by transforming raw cloud data into structured insights. They continuously monitor usage across virtual machines, storage, networking, and serverless resources, flagging anomalies such as idle instances, over-provisioned databases, or misconfigured access. By applying behavioral baselines and predictive modeling, they pinpoint inefficiencies that evolve over time.
Many tools integrate with Azure’s native budgeting and tagging capabilities, enhancing accountability and precision. They generate customizable reports revealing cost drivers by department, project, or environment—enabling targeted interventions. Some platforms support automation, suggesting or even applying cost-saving actions like scaling down underutilized instances or retiring unused assets.

Opportunities and Realistic Considerations
Adopting these tools can unlock major value—from monthly savings on unused compute to improved resource planning that strengthens vendor negotiations. They enable organizations to shift from reactive firefighting to proactive stewardship, supporting agile development and compliance goals.
Yet, no solution eliminates all waste entirely. Savings depend on consistent monitoring, clear tagging policies, and team engagement. Organizations must also remain aware that cloud pricing evolves, requiring periodic review to maintain alignment. Long-term success depends on combining tool insights with disciplined cloud governance—ensuring technology serves business objectives, not the reverse.
